Game and Event Operations Seasonal Associate

Job Summary

 
Responsibilities:

  • Assist in the development and execution of the Fiesta Bowl Parade including all operations, vendor relations, TV broadcast partnership, volunteer and committee supervision, Parade School, and load-in / load-out planning

  • Oversee communication and logistics with all participant groups including sponsors, community groups, and internal groups

  • Assist with maintaining event budget and invoice processing

  • Assist in the planning and execution of the Fiesta Bowl Youth Football Clinic including but not limited to layout, structure, and transportation coordination

  • Assist with the coordination of all band and cheer practices, game and parade day logistics, lodging, meals and committee member / liaison oversight

  • Assist in overseeing all game operations credentials including production and distribution.

  • Support where needed for other events within the Operations Department; including but not limited to the Par 3 Challenge, charity events, and game operations

  • Assist with the physical set up and tear down of events within the Operations Department

  • Event responsibilities may change or be added as necessary 

  • Assist with the coordination of orders and delivery schedules for events 

  • Communications and coordination with other interns, staff, volunteers, sponsors, vendors, independent contractors and participants

  • Manage contact lists, data-entry and running errands

  • Prepare meeting materials, take meeting minutes and compile individual event meeting action items

  • Assist with management of event committees to include committee members and volunteers

  • Assist with moving, storing, organizing, preparing, loading, and unloading event specific items and supplies in the warehouse storage and office storage areas

  • Experience using Microsoft Office Suite and Outlook Email Management



Qualifications:

  • Proven examples of written and verbal communication

  • Bachelor’s degree, or currently in progress

  • Experience in event planning and execution preferred

  • Ability to lift and carry up to 50 pounds repeatedly and long hours standing

  • Ability to work under pressure, while maintaining attention to detail and adaptability within interchanging environments

  • Dependability and flexibility to work long hours including evenings and weekends as scheduled or needed
